Decca was known for recordings that superbly reproduced the acoustics of the halls they were made in. The Phillips recordings from the Concertgebouw in the seventies with Haitink did the same.
Recently Andris Nelson’s and the Boston Symphony did a Shostakovich cycle. The high resolution download was to my ears a very faithful conveyance of that hall, which I have attended a few times in the last decade.
